I assumed that as illustrated by your vid, you could ask the GSD to go find the

mutts.  My GSDs have always responded to a 'go find it' command, whether

the target be another  dog, a known person or their ball.

That trot is excellent - xactly why their Standard calls for a 'trotting dog'.

Watching him move along during the video I was struck (yet again, always a

thought that rears its head whenever I watch a gsd trotting)  how little akin that

trot is to what we see in the racing around Breed Rings at Conformation Shows

which is supposed to illustrate 'gaiting'.
